Now, I have five ideas: 1. Go with the current (hillwood's patched) ibus - Its icon is managed notification daemon (on the bottom of *Activity*) - A bit difficult to use (too small menu, not shown always) 2. Enable the extension by modifying glib2-branding-openSUSE 3. Put a part of the extension (only 17 lines of code) into gnome-shell's script by a patch (see below) - This *was* the best solution if we could notice this problem earlier beta 4. Users enable the extension manually by gnome-tweak-tool, and we update hillwood's patch to work with the extension
5. Call "gnome-shell-extension-tools -e ibus_indicator-14" from the ibus launch script to enable the extension

geeko@linux-jpk4:~> diff -u /usr/share/gnome-shell/js/ui/notificationDaemon.js.back /usr/share/gnome-shell/js/ui/notificationDaemon.js --- /usr/share/gnome-shell/js/ui/notificationDaemon.js.back 2013-02-13 03:55:29.996264488 +0900 +++ /usr/share/gnome-shell/js/ui/notificationDaemon.js 2013-02-13 04:19:39.961930850 +0900 @@ -500,6 +500,21 @@
_onTrayIconAdded: function(o, icon) { let wmClass = icon.wm_class ? icon.wm_class.toLowerCase() : ''; + if (wmClass == 'ibus-ui-gtk') { + try { + var IBus = imports.gi.IBus + if (!('new_async' in IBus.Bus)) { + // This IBus does not support GNOME 3.6 + icon.height = imports.ui.panel.PANEL_ICON_SIZE + this.ibusIndicator = new imports.ui.panelMenu.Button() + this.ibusIndicator.actor.add_actor(icon) + Main.panel.addToStatusArea('ibus-gtk-ui', this.ibusIndicator, 0, 'right') + } + } catch(e) { + IBus = null + } + } + if (STANDARD_TRAY_ICON_IMPLEMENTATIONS[wmClass] !== undefined) return;
@@ -510,6 +525,8 @@ let source = this._lookupSource(null, icon.pid, true); if (source) source.destroy(); + if (icon.wm_class == 'ibus-ui-gtk' && this.ibusIndicator) + this.ibusIndicator.destroy(); } });
